Independent lower bunk

Bunk beds are ideal for kids who wish to sleep together while saving space in their room. Not all bunk beds are identical. Traditional bunk beds are two beds that are placed on one another in the same plane going the same way. This can cause claustrophobia to the person sleeping below, especially in the case of someone who sleeps lightly. Luckily, there are some great options for bunk beds that eliminate these problems and are also extremely stylish. These are known as L-ship bunk beds. They're two bunks that are 90-degrees apart. They are ideal for children who want to save space while sleeping together. The beds are easy to access, since they can be accessed via a ladder or stairway.

Another benefit of a L shape bunk bed is that the lower bed is independent and not part of the support system used for the bed above. This allows kids to move more freely around the space, and the lower bunk can be used as a playhouse or desk. Additionally, the l shape bunk bed is easy to maneuver and provides extra space for storage beneath the lower bunk.

The twin over full L-shaped bunk bed is excellent option for kids who wish to share a space with a family member or a friend. They are also ideal for guests staying over or sleepovers who wish to stay the night. These beds are made of solid wood, and each one is able to support 400lbs. They are also safe for children as they have a high guard rail and extra-wide stairs.
